                                OK.  Here is the plan.

                                We have some 17oz denim that is slightly sub-standard.  It can't be used for "normal" indigo stuff as the indigo is slightly uneven, but Haraki thinks that it will be perfect for overdying.

                                So we are going to make another batch of IHSH-99 out of it…..

                                Whilst that is happening, I am going to run a sample of the IHSH-76 out of the new 18oz vintage denim......
